Let’s start with the obvious one: Blackjack remains one of the most widely played casino games in New Zealand. Known for its simple rules and engaging gameplay, it is a game that continues to captivate players looking to test their luck and strategy.

The goal is straightforward: reach a card total of 21 or get as close as possible without exceeding it. This game pits players against the dealer, making it a thrilling head-to-head battle. With different variations like Classic Blackjack, European Blackjack, and Multi-Hand Blackjack available, there’s always a new twist to explore.

Keno is another popular choice among New Zealand gamblers. In this lottery-style game, players choose numbers from 1 to 80 and place their bets. The casino randomly selects 20 numbers, and if yours match, you win.

Keno offers a relaxed gaming experience and is perfect for those who enjoy the thrill of chance without complex strategies.

Baccarat is another one of the top picks amongst Kiwi gamblers. This game is known for its simplicity and high stakes. Players can bet on either the banker, the player, or a tie, with the winner determined by the closest hand to nine.

Popular variations of baccarat include Mini-Baccarat, Punto Banco, and Baccarat Squeeze, each offering unique features to enhance the gameplay experience.

Video poker combines elements of traditional poker and slot machines, making it a favorite among New Zealand’s online casino enthusiasts. Players receive five cards and can choose to keep or discard them in an attempt to form the best hand.

With variants like Jacks or Better, Deuces Wild, and Double Bonus Poker available, video poker offers a perfect blend of strategy and luck.

Bingo has long been a popular game in New Zealand, both at physical and online casinos. Players receive bingo cards with numbers arranged in a 5×5 grid. As numbers are called out, players mark them off, aiming to complete a winning pattern.

The interactive and social aspect of online bingo makes it a beloved choice for many.
